Distance from Kaithal to Shanghai

The distance between Kaithal, India and Shanghai, China is 4,298 kilometers (2,670 miles)

Country: India

Region: Haryana

City: Kaithal

Country: China

Region: Shanghai

City: Shanghai

Travel time

Mode Estimated time
Bicycle 12-15 days
Motorcycle 5-6 days
Car 4-5 days
Airplane 6-8 hours
Speed Time
50 km/h
100 km/h
150 km/h

Kaithal, India

Local time:

Coordinates: 29.8015° N 76.3996° E


Nearby airports:
  • Hissar Airport (HSS)
  • Chandigarh International Airport (IXC)
  • Ludhiana Airport (LUH)
  • Indira Gandhi International Airport (DEL)
  • Shimla Airport (SLV)

Shanghai, China

Local time:

Coordinates: 31.2222° N 121.4581° E


Nearby airports:
  • Shanghai Hongqiao International Airport (SHA)
  • Shanghai Pudong International Airport (PVG)
  • Suzhou Guangfu Airport (SZV)
  • Wuxi Airport (WUX)
  • Rugao Air Base (RUG)

Other distances from Kaithal

Distance between cities Kilometers
From Kaithal to Mumbai 1,240 km
From Kaithal to Delhi 151 km
From Kaithal to Bengaluru 1,868 km
From Kaithal to Chennai 1,893 km
From Kaithal to Ahmedabad 841 km

Other distances from Shanghai

Distances between cities Kilometers
From Shanghai to Beijing 1,067 km
From Shanghai to Tianjin 961 km
From Shanghai to Shenzhen 1,209 km
From Shanghai to Wuhan 691 km
From Shanghai to Dongguan 1,187 km

Cities within similar distances

The following list contains cities that are at equal or similar distances as between Kaithal and Shanghai.

From To Distance (kilometers)
Bogotá, Colombia Osasco, Brazil 4,298 km
Manaus, Brazil Villahermosa, Mexico 4,298 km
Paso del Norte, Mexico San Juan, Puerto Rico 4,298 km
Fortaleza, Brazil Cali, Colombia 4,299 km
Toronto, Canada Manizales, Colombia 4,297 km
Guayaquil, Ecuador Diadema, Brazil 4,299 km
Hermosillo, Mexico Santa Marta, Colombia 4,296 km
Barquisimeto, Venezuela Resistencia, Argentina 4,300 km
Bogotá, Colombia Chihuahua, Mexico 4,300 km
Ribeirão Preto, Brazil Bello, Colombia 4,296 km
Guayaquil, Ecuador Guarulhos, Brazil 4,296 km
Philadelphia, United States Pasto, Colombia 4,295 km
Maracay, Venezuela Campinas, Brazil 4,295 km
Duque de Caxias, Brazil Chiclayo, Peru 4,295 km
Quito, Ecuador Joinville, Brazil 4,295 km
Santiago, Chile Manizales, Colombia 4,295 km
Ottawa, Canada Ciudad Guayana, Venezuela 4,295 km
São Paulo, Brazil Pasto, Colombia 4,301 km
El Paso, United States San Juan, Puerto Rico 4,301 km
Bogotá, Colombia Carapicuíba, Brazil 4,294 km

Measure more distances between cities